The global oil market experienced a significant downturn today, with prices plummeting by 10.9% to settle at $99.94 per barrel. This sharp decline is largely attributed to signals from former US President Donald Trump suggesting a potential de-escalation or resolution to ongoing geopolitical conflicts that have been a major driver of oil price volatility. Investors and traders reacted swiftly to these hints, reassessing the supply-demand dynamics and future price trajectories.
Understanding the Impact of Geopolitical Events on Oil Prices
Geopolitical tensions have historically been a primary catalyst for fluctuations in crude oil prices. Conflicts, sanctions, and political instability in major oil-producing regions can disrupt supply chains, leading to price spikes. Conversely, indications of peace or resolution can have the opposite effect, easing supply concerns and driving prices down. The recent announcement, or rather the hint, from former President Trump has injected a significant dose of optimism into the market, leading to the substantial price drop observed today.
The Role of Supply and Demand
The fundamental principles of supply and demand are central to understanding oil price movements. When supply is perceived to be at risk or is actually reduced due to geopolitical factors, prices tend to rise. Conversely, an anticipated increase in supply or a decrease in demand can lead to price drops. The current situation, where a potential end to conflict is being signaled, suggests that the market is anticipating a stabilization or even an increase in oil supply, thereby pushing prices lower.
Investor Sentiment and Market Reactions
Market sentiment plays a crucial role in short-term price movements. News and rumors, especially those emanating from influential figures like former President Trump, can trigger rapid shifts in investor confidence. The hint of a possible end to the war has likely led to a wave of selling among traders who were previously betting on continued high prices due to supply disruptions. This collective action by investors can amplify the price movement, as seen in today's significant plunge.
Factors Influencing Today's Price Drop
Several interconnected factors contributed to the 10.9% fall in oil prices:
- Geopolitical De-escalation Hopes: The primary driver was the suggestion of a potential resolution to the ongoing conflict, which has been a major source of supply uncertainty.
- Market Speculation: Traders and investors reacted to the news, adjusting their positions based on the perceived future supply and demand balance.
- Shifting Economic Outlook: While not the primary driver today, broader economic concerns about global growth and potential recessions can also influence oil demand and, consequently, prices. A resolution to geopolitical conflicts could positively impact the global economic outlook.
- Technical Factors: The price drop may also have been influenced by technical trading levels, with the breach of certain support levels triggering further selling.
Historical Context of Oil Price Volatility
The oil market is no stranger to dramatic price swings. Historically, events such as the OPEC oil embargoes of the 1970s, the Gulf War, and more recent supply disruptions have led to significant price volatility. Understanding these historical patterns helps in contextualizing today's market movements. The current situation, while significant, is part of a long history of the oil market reacting to global events.
Potential Implications of Lower Oil Prices
A sustained drop in oil prices can have wide-ranging implications:
- For Consumers: Lower fuel prices at the pump can lead to increased disposable income, potentially boosting consumer spending. This can be a significant benefit for households, especially in economies heavily reliant on transportation.
- For Businesses: Reduced energy costs can lower operational expenses for many industries, from transportation and logistics to manufacturing. This could lead to increased profitability and potentially lower prices for goods and services.
- For Oil-Producing Nations: Countries whose economies are heavily dependent on oil exports may face significant revenue shortfalls, potentially impacting their national budgets and economic stability.
- For Inflation: Lower energy prices can contribute to a decrease in overall inflation, which is a key concern for central banks globally.
Risks Associated with Price Declines
While lower oil prices often bring benefits, there are also associated risks:
- Reduced Investment in Energy Sector: Sustained low prices can discourage investment in oil exploration and production, potentially leading to future supply shortages and price spikes.
- Economic Instability in Oil-Dependent Economies: As mentioned, nations heavily reliant on oil revenues can face severe economic challenges, potentially leading to social and political instability.
- Geopolitical Shifts: A significant drop in oil prices could alter geopolitical power dynamics, impacting international relations and alliances.
What Does This Mean for Indian Consumers and the Economy?
For India, a major oil importer, a sustained decrease in global oil prices is generally positive news. It directly translates to lower prices for petrol, diesel, and other petroleum products. This can:
- Reduce the Current Account Deficit (CAD): Lower import bills for crude oil can help improve India's CAD, strengthening the rupee and improving macroeconomic stability.
- Curb Inflation: Falling fuel prices can have a cascading effect on inflation, helping the Reserve Bank of India (RBI) manage price stability.
- Boost Consumer Spending: Increased disposable income for households can lead to higher demand for goods and services, stimulating economic growth.
- Lower Logistics Costs: Reduced transportation costs can benefit businesses across various sectors, making Indian goods more competitive.
Potential Challenges for India
However, there can be challenges:
- Impact on Government Revenue: If the government has implemented taxes on fuel that are linked to global prices, a sharp fall might impact revenue expectations.
- Strategic Reserves: Decisions regarding filling strategic petroleum reserves might need to be re-evaluated based on price trends.
Expert Opinions and Future Outlook
Market analysts are closely watching developments. While the hint of de-escalation has provided immediate relief, the long-term trajectory of oil prices will depend on several factors:
- Actual Resolution of Conflicts: The sustainability of lower prices hinges on whether the geopolitical tensions truly de-escalate and conflicts are resolved.
- Global Economic Growth: The overall health of the global economy will continue to influence oil demand. A slowdown could put further downward pressure on prices, while a robust recovery might support them.
- OPEC+ Decisions: The Organization of the Petroleum Exporting Countries and its allies (OPEC+) will continue to play a significant role in managing supply through their production quotas.
- Inventory Levels: Global oil inventory levels will be a key indicator of the supply-demand balance.
Some experts believe that the current price drop might be a temporary reaction, while others see it as the beginning of a more sustained downward trend if diplomatic solutions prevail. The market remains sensitive to news and data releases, and further volatility is expected.
Frequently Asked Questions (FAQ)
- What caused the oil price to drop so sharply?
The primary reason was former President Donald Trump hinting at a possible end to the ongoing war, which eased concerns about oil supply disruptions. - Will oil prices stay low?
It's uncertain. The sustainability of lower prices depends on the actual resolution of geopolitical conflicts, global economic conditions, and decisions by oil-producing nations. - How does a drop in oil prices affect India?
Generally, it's beneficial for India as a major oil importer. It leads to lower fuel costs, helps control inflation, reduces the current account deficit, and can boost consumer spending. - What are the risks of falling oil prices?
Risks include reduced investment in the energy sector, economic instability in oil-dependent countries, and potential shifts in geopolitical power. - What is the significance of $99.94 per barrel?
This price point represents a significant psychological and technical level, marking a substantial decline from recent highs and potentially signaling a shift in market sentiment.
In conclusion, today's dramatic fall in oil prices underscores the profound impact of geopolitical events and market sentiment on global commodity markets. While the immediate outlook appears favorable for oil-importing nations like India, the long-term stability of prices remains contingent on a complex interplay of political, economic, and supply-side factors.
Important Practical Notes
Always verify the latest bank or lender terms directly on official websites before applying. Interest rates, charges, and eligibility can vary by profile, location, and policy updates.
Quick Checklist Before You Apply
Compare offers from multiple providers.
Check hidden charges and processing fees.
Review repayment terms and penalties carefully.
Keep required KYC and income documents ready.
